AstraZeneca to Advance NNR Therapeutics

AstraZeneca plans to further develop AZD3480 (TC-1734) for attention de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) and will make a $10 million milestone payment to Targacept.

AZ will also continue development of AZD1446 (TC-6683) in Alzheimer’s disease. The drug is currently in Phase I and was discovered through the parties’ ongoing research collaboration.

Targacept is also eligible to receive a milestone payment for AZD3480 if ADHD is the only target indication for which AZD3480 is developed further. Targacept remains eligible to receive more than $100 million if development, regulatory and commercial sale milestones are achieved for AZD3480 in ADHD, as well as royalties on any future sales of AZD3480 in any indication. Targacept may also receive future success based milestones for AZD1446 and royalties on any future sales.

“We continue to be enthusiastic about neuronal nicotinic receptors as a promising new mechanism in the treatment of multiple cognitive disorders,” said Bob Holland, vice president and head of the Neuroscience Therapy Area, AstraZeneca. “We believe the therapeutic profile of AZD3480, a non-stimulant, may be an important advance for treating patients with ADHD and we also remain positive about the potential of NNR agonists to treat Alzheimer’s disease.”
